The CFP Exam Panel is comprised of experts in all areas of financial planning, such as retirement planning, risk management and taxation.

The exam panel's purpose is to ensure:

  • the certification exams sufficiently and appropriately assess the competence of candidates for certification by demonstrating the necessary knowledge, skills and abilities
  • individuals who are qualified receive a passing score and individuals who are not qualified receive a failing score

Jeff entered the financial services industry with Sun Life Financial in 2007, after a career in disability/vocational rehabilitation. His practice, Lightheart Insurance, and Financial Services specialize in retirement planning. Jeff values personal independence and through his firm, he aims to deliver high quality and appropriate financial planning that provides clients with greater knowledge and resources, so they can feel comfortable in making important financial decisions. Jeff strives to help clients achieve that independence and engage them in the learning process.

Jeff achieved the Certified Financial Planner® designation in 2014 and received the CLU designation in 2017. He has been a member of the Saskatchewan Provincial Social Services Appeal Board for nine years and served on the FPSC Disciplinary Hearing Panel Roster for the last two years. Jeff believes that FP Canada is a critically important organization and is to be involved in a role that helps to promote high-quality planning and the CFP designation.
